What problem does it solve?

Translating a PRD or raw product idea into actionable, tool-agnostic screen prompts for UX generators, enabling rapid exploration of design directions without writing UI code.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Generates feature-by-feature screen prompts aligned to a locked PRD, including per-screen states and interaction notes.
  • Supports Step 1 through Step 4 workflow (PRD shaping, UX philosophy, feature/state briefs, and screen-prompt exports) to produce outputs suitable for Stitch, Figma AI, Pencil, Claude Design.
  • Exports ready-to-paste prompts for each screen/state into the target UX tool.

Can I use a raw product idea instead of a finalized PRD to create screen prompts?

Yes, you can use a raw product idea instead of a finalized PRD. The workflow includes a PRD shaping step that transforms your initial idea into a validated structure before generating the UX design directions and screen prompts.

What is the process for translating product requirements into tool-agnostic screen prompts?

The process involves PRD shaping and validation, establishing a UX philosophy, creating feature and state briefs, defining design directions, and exporting ready-to-paste screen prompts to a structured directory for downstream UX generators.

Does this UX prompt generation workflow output UI code for development?

No, this workflow does not output UI code for development. It specifically generates tool-agnostic, screen-level prompts and interaction notes to explore design directions in web UX generators without writing code.
